3-Step Guide to Match 3600W Industrial Output to Your Use Case
Actual test data from Pingalax Power’s 2026 lab shows that improper load matching reduces 3600W unit lifespan by over 40%, you can follow the steps below to get a perfect configuration:
- Calculate the total continuous power draw of your core devices by collecting 7 consecutive days of actual operation data, instead of only referring to device nameplate ratings
- Reserve at least 20% spare power buffer, so that your 3600W output system can handle unexpected peak power spikes from device startup or weather changes
- Verify the ambient environment requirements including dust level, humidity and operation temperature, select corresponding IP protection level for the 3600W unit

Common Misconceptions About 3600W Industrial Output
Many industrial procurement teams hold wrong assumptions about this power rating, which leads to unnecessary extra cost or operation failure, we list the two most common misconceptions below:
The first wrong assumption is that higher rated power always brings better performance, but as shown in the comparison table earlier, over-sized power units will work at low load status far away from the efficiency sweet spot, wasting 8-15% extra electricity every year.
The second wrong assumption is that all 3600W labeled power units are the same, but many uncertified low-cost products use peak 3600W rating instead of sustained industrial 3600W output, which will cause unexpected shutdown of production lines under long-time full load operation.
